The Deputy Director for intelligence on 30 June established a DDI Task Force (DDI Notice No. 50--58) to provide current intelligence backc_.. up for the President's trip to Asia and Romania. was named Chief of this Task Force, which was to renain in being until the President returned to the United States on 3 August 1909. teratinc guidelines for the Task Force, including a personnel roster, is attached as Appendix A. 2. Before the President departed on 22 July, the White-House requested, throujh the Depar Et..r Brit of State, that Fact 3ooks be prepared on eacFi country to be visited-thePhili,pines, Indonesia, Thailand, India, Pakistan, and Romania. The Fact Books were prepared by OCI and OR under OCI super- vision and in coordination with State, and were de livered to State on 9 July .
